荷花油画 环球时报•环球网3月28日报道 3月26日出版的《简氏防务周刊》刊发文章,文章认为,3月23日,巴基斯坦国庆日上,4架JF-17“雷电”(中国称之为FC-1“枭龙”)战机隆重出场,除了欢度国庆之外,同时也是为了向世界发展中国家展示JF-17并寻求潜在客户的重要举措。
巴基斯坦官员表示,作为一种性价比较高的三代战机,枭龙战机在国庆日上的飞行表演是一个向国外潜在客户及进行展示的好机会。
这位官员还表示,将来枭龙战机销往世界市场,中国和巴基斯坦将各获利50%。
尽管,目前枭龙战机的准确价格还没有正式公布,但据在伊斯兰堡的一位西方防务人士透露,JF-17/FC-1战机的售价约为2000万美元。

目前,巴基斯坦已经从中国接收了6架JF-17战机,并计划2013年之前在巴国内生产250架JF-17,以替代空军现役的中国制F-7战机、A-5攻击机和法国达索公司的幻影III和幻影-V战机。
巴基斯坦空军目前的6架JF-17战机,配备的是中国产航电和雷达系统;但今年2月份,法国国防部官员表示,法国正在与巴基斯坦商谈为将来的JF-17战机提供法制雷达和航电系统事宜。

改革开放启动时的中国航空业,技术水平至少落后于西方20年,并缺乏追赶的人才和设备,因此军委领导一度考虑歼轰机这一难度很大的项目能够和英国或法国联合研制。1979年中方派员考察谈判时,对方提出的合作条件却很苛刻,在不提供核心技术的条件下还要价21亿人民币(当时合13亿美元)。同年全国财政收入刚逾千亿元,所拨全部国防科研经费不过几十亿,一个机型投入这么多钱根本无法承受,于是对歼轰机还是决定立足自研,进度却不得不放缓。1982年11月,歼轰一7计划再次全面启动,并于翌年4月被邓小平批准列入国家重点型号飞机,由陈一坚担任总设计师。
